OTR Tire Chains: Extending Performance and Operation

To maximize the useful life and total execution of your heavy-duty tire link belts , consistent maintenance is critically important. Overlooking proper servicing can cause premature degradation and diminished traction. Here's how to maintain your investment:

  • Carefully clean the chains after each application , removing debris and snow .
  • Regularly inspect the links for breaks and secure any compromised components.
  • Grease the chains with a recommended chain lubricant to reduce corrosion .
  • Keep the chains in a dry area when not in service .
Following these basic steps will assist you to realize the maximum potential from your OTR tire chains .

Heavy-Duty Tire Chains for Wheel Loaders – A Thorough Look

Wheel loaders operate in demanding conditions, frequently encountering mud and slippery terrain. To maintain stability and avoid slips and damage , heavy-duty tire chains are a vital investment. These aren’t your typical tire chains; they’re built to endure the increased load and stress of a wheel equipment's operation. Choosing the best chains involves evaluating factors like chain type, amount of crossbars, and composition quality – ultimately boosting productivity and decreasing downtime in winter months .

Picking the Right Rubber Protection Devices for Rough-Terrain Vehicles

Selecting the ideal tyre guarding chains for your OTR vehicle is critical for upholding adhesion and preventing harm in demanding situations. Consider several elements, including the rubber dimension, the sort of surface you'll be operating on, and the particular application. Different chain patterns are available, ranging website from light-duty options for infrequent application to heavy-duty devices for ongoing exposure to extreme ice and stone.

  • Evaluate the tyre measurement.
  • Understand the common driving conditions.
  • Research chain components and strength.
  • Review vendor's recommendations.

Proper link picking will not only enhance safety but also prolong the lifespan of your tires.

Maximizing Commercial Rubber Span: Fitting & Upkeep of Chain Chains

To considerably extend the operational duration of your heavy-duty rubber, applying and properly maintaining tire linkage is vital. Precise mounting necessitates following the manufacturer's instructions thoroughly, ensuring sufficient securement and orientation. Periodic inspection for wear, loose links, and stones build-up is also necessary to minimize premature chain breakdown and protect the rubber from unnecessary wear. Consistent removal of slush and pavement stone can further maximize their performance and longevity.
